These tests check: Sometimes anemia is caused by an iron deficiency. If a doctor thinks this may be the case, they’ll order a blood test known as an iron panel or serum iron test. This test will measure the level of iron in your blood. An iron … Meer weergeven A blood smearis another test that can be used to help pinpoint the possible cause of anemia. A blood smears is done by spreading a drop of blood on a medical slide. WebBlood tests for iron deficiency anaemia The GP will usually order a full blood count (FBC) test. This will find out if the number of red blood cells you have (your red blood cell count) is normal. You do not need to do anything to prepare for this test. Iron deficiency anaemia is the most common type of anaemia.
